Virtual Zone Company - How It Works

The Virtual Zone is Georgia's flagship tax program for IT and technology businesses. Register online in one day, pay 1% on foreign revenue, and operate your freelance/consultancy business from Georgia legally and tax-efficiently.

  • Register at business.gov.ge - online process, 1–2 business days, English interface available
  • Registration cost: approximately GEL 200 (~$75) for the registration fee
  • Annual reporting: required; hire a Georgian accountant for $100–$200/year
  • Revenue: invoice your foreign clients in USD, EUR, or GBP; deposit to Georgian company account
  • Tax calculation: 1% of total revenue invoiced to non-Georgian clients
  • Withdrawal: pay yourself dividends at 5% tax rate; keep operating expenses as business costs
  • Eligible activities: IT services, software development, design, digital marketing, consulting, and similar remote professional services
  • Pairs perfectly with TBC Business or Bank of Georgia Business accounts for receiving international transfers

Coworking in Tbilisi

Tbilisi's coworking scene has exploded since 2022, driven by the large remote worker influx. There are now dozens of spaces ranging from startup-focused hubs to cafe-style workspaces.

  • Fabrika: Soviet-era factory turned cultural hub - coworking, hostel, concept stores, always buzzing
  • Impact Hub Tbilisi: startup community, events, English-speaking members - best for networking
  • Terminal: clean, modern, fast internet in Vera; popular with serious remote workers
  • Workroom: affordable ($75/month), reliable, good community in Vera neighborhood
  • Aldagi Tower Business Center: formal office feel for those who prefer corporate environment
  • Many specialty cafes (Lab Café, Linville, Kala) double as cowork-friendly workspaces with fast WiFi
